John Galliano could take over as Creative Director at GIANFRANCO FERRE
23 May 2011

After his scandalous departure from DIOR, British designer John Galliano is in talks with UAE based Paris Group which bought earlier this year the Italian house of Gianfranco Ferre. The hypothethis is even more likely given that the GF Ferre line is produced in licensing by Ittierre Group, today owned by Albisetti, which also produces in licensing the ''Galliano'' diffusion label.
